Oshkosh West entered their tilt with Cambridge on Saturday with ten cons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with 11. They came out on top against the Bluejays by a score of 2-0.
Sydnee Nelson paced Oshkosh West's offense, picking up eight kills. Nelson got some help from MaKaelyn Clark and her 21 assists. Nelson was also solid from the service line: she led the team with three aces.
Oshkosh West's win bumped their record up to 17-4. As for Cambridge,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 15-8.
Oshkosh West has already played their next matchup, a 2-1 victory against Monona Grove on the 27th. As for Cambridge, they also wasted no time getting back out on the court and have already played their next contest, a 2-1 win against Madison East on the 27th.
